    The Amityville Horror House

    The Amityville Horror House

    Show Notes

    Episode Description:  In this third and final episode of the series, Harry Chambers and Drew Hudson discuss the Lutz family and their 28-day domestic “horror” in the alleged haunted house. They consider some of the questionable stories/allegations about the house and its "paranormal" activity seemingly contrived by the Lutzes and William Weber over bottles of wine. They draw comparisons between The Conjuring House, The Amityville Horror House, and The Exorcist film. The episode concludes with thoughts on the psychic experiences/"research" conducted by The Warrens and Hans Holzer.

    The Amityville Horror House

    The Amityville Horror House

    Show Notes

    Episode Description: In this second episode of the three-part series, Harry Chambers and Drew Hudson profile the DeFeo family: tensions, abuse, and domestic violence. They explore Ronnie “Butch” DeFeo, Jr.’s, childhood, and predilection towards drugs, guns, and violence, as well as cover key details about the crime/crime scene and confront lingering questions about the murder that occurred in the early hours of November 13, 1974.
